自动化立体仓库 - WMS系统
#
lsh
2025-04-14 3729897e1b92b28a4f6d0ee612cf3bb9465c807d
#
3个文件已修改
56 ■■■■■ 已修改文件
src/main/java/com/zy/asrs/controller/MobileController.java 33 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/main/java/com/zy/asrs/service/MobileService.java 10 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/main/java/com/zy/asrs/service/impl/MobileServiceImpl.java 13 ●●●●● 补丁 | 查看 | 原始文档 | blame | 历史
src/main/java/com/zy/asrs/controller/MobileController.java
@@ -272,13 +272,42 @@
    }
    @RequestMapping("/comb/auth")
//    @ManagerAuth(memo = "组托")
    @ManagerAuth(memo = "组托")
    public R comb(@RequestBody CombParam combParam){
//        mobileService.comb(combParam, getUserId());
        mobileService.comb(combParam, 9999L);
        mobileService.comb(combParam, getUserId());
        return R.ok("组托成功");
    }
    @RequestMapping("/kitting/query/auth")
    @ManagerAuth(memo = "齐套入库查询")
    public R kittingQuery(@RequestBody CombParam combParam){
        try {
            return mobileService.kittingQuery(combParam, getUserId());
        } catch (Exception e){
        }
//        return R.ok("齐套入库查询成功");
        return R.error("齐套入库查询失败");
    }
    @RequestMapping("/kitting/call/auth")
    @ManagerAuth(memo = "齐套入库呼叫")
    public R kittingCall(@RequestParam("locNo") String locNo){
        mobileService.kittingCall(locNo, getUserId());
        return R.ok("齐套入库呼叫成功");
    }
    @RequestMapping("/kitting/call/all/auth")
    @ManagerAuth(memo = "齐套入库呼叫")
    public R kittingCall(@RequestBody CombParam combParam){
        List<CombParam.CombMat> combMats = combParam.getCombMats();
        for (CombParam.CombMat locDetl : combMats) {
            mobileService.kittingCall(locDetl.getMemo(), getUserId());
        }
        return R.ok("齐套入库呼叫成功");
    }
    @RequestMapping("/pack/get/auth")
    @ManagerAuth
    public R packGet(@RequestParam String barcode){
src/main/java/com/zy/asrs/service/MobileService.java
@@ -47,6 +47,16 @@
    void comb(CombParam param, Long userId);
    /**
     * 齐套入库查询
     */
    R kittingQuery(CombParam combParam, Long userId);
    /**
     * 齐套入库呼叫
     */
    void kittingCall(String locNo, Long userId);
    /**
     * 上架
     */
    void onSale(CombParam param);
src/main/java/com/zy/asrs/service/impl/MobileServiceImpl.java
@@ -668,6 +668,19 @@
    }
    @Override
    @Transactional
    public R kittingQuery(CombParam combParam, Long userId) {
        List<LocDetl> locDetlList = locDetlService.selectList(new EntityWrapper<LocDetl>());
        return R.ok().add(locDetlList);
    }
    @Override
    @Transactional
    public void kittingCall(String locNo, Long userId) {
    }
    // 商品上架
    @Override
    public void onSale(CombParam param) {